Web Analytics
DICTIONARY
TTS Voice
 virtual keyboard

English Spanish Dictionary Phrasebook Translator and Voice






    skin grafting

    injerto de piel (medicine)


See also: akin, kin, shin, sin, ski, ski', skid, skim, skin, skins, skip, skis, skit, spin